Common Car Locking Issues and How a Local Locksmith Can Help
-
Lost or Stolen Car Keys
- Problem: Losing car keys can be a demanding and troublesome experience. It can leave you stranded and vulnerable to theft.
- Option: A local locksmith can develop a brand-new set of keys based on your car's make, model, and year. They can also program new electronic keys if your car utilizes a transponder or chip key.
-
Locked Out of Your Car
- Issue: Accidentally locking your type in the car can be a frustrating situation, specifically if you require to get somewhere quickly.
- Service: A locksmith can quickly and efficiently open your car without triggering damage to the vehicle. They utilize specialized tools and strategies to get entry securely.
-
Jammed Ignition
- Issue: A jammed ignition can avoid your car from beginning, leaving you stranded.
- Solution: A locksmith can identify the concern and either repair or replace the ignition lock cylinder. They can likewise supply ideas to prevent future jams.
-
Broken Car Locks
- Problem: Damaged car locks can compromise the security of your vehicle and make it challenging to lock or open the doors.
- Service: A locksmith can replace broken locks and rekey your car to guarantee that all locks are integrated and safe.
-
Keyless Entry System Malfunctions
- Issue: Modern cars often feature keyless entry systems, which can malfunction due to battery concerns or signal interference.
- Option: A locksmith can fix and repair keyless entry systems, ensuring they operate appropriately.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key made by a locksmith?
- A1: The expense can vary dep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the car's locking system. Typically, a basic key duplication can cost between ₤ 20 and ₤ 50, while a transponder key programming can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 200.
Q2: Can a locksmith unlock my car without harming it?
- A2: Yes, professional locksmiths are trained to use non-destructive methods to unlock cars and trucks. They use specialized tools to acquire entry without causing any damage to the vehicle.
Q3: Do I need to stick with my car while the locksmith works?
- A3: It is generally recommended to stick with your car while the locksmith works, particularly if the concern includes keys or locks. This ensures that you exist to license the work and verify that everything is done correctly.
Q4: How long does it consider a locksmith to get here?
- A4: The action time can vary, but lots of local locksmiths provide 30-minute to 1-hour reaction times. If you require immediate support, search for a locksmith who offers emergency situation services.
Q5: Can a locksmith replace my car's ignition key?
- A5: Yes, a locksmith can replace your car's ignition key. They can likewise rekey your ignition lock cylinder to make sure that it matches the brand-new key.
Q6: Are locksmiths lawfully permitted to deal with car locks?
- A6: Yes, licensed locksmiths are lawfully permitted to deal with car locks. They need to follow strict guidelines and requirements to ensure the security and security of your vehicle.
Q7: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
- A7: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not attempt to remove it yourself. Contact an expert locksmith who has the tools and competence to extract the broken key without harming the lock.
